Silicon carbide was initially synthesized by Edward G. Acheson in 1891 even though aiming to develop synthetic diamonds. Acheson, later on knowing the likely of SiC, patented the tactic for generating it and named it “Carborundum.�?This marked the start of SiC being an industrial material.

The phenomenon of electroluminescence was identified in 1907 applying silicon carbide and several of the initial business LEDs were based upon this material. When Common Electrical of The us introduced its SSL-1 Stable State Lamp in March 1967, using a small chip of semi-conducting SiC to emit a point of yellow light-weight, it absolutely was then the entire world's brightest LED.

The spectral-directional emissivity, ελ of a real area is a evaluate of its power to emit thermal radiation, when compared with that of a blackbody at the same temperature and wavelength. Consequently, it assumes values in between zero and unity, the latter value corresponding to a blackbody. Given that the identify implies, ελ will usually also depend on direction. For The actual situation of emission inside the course regular on the surface area it is known as normal spectral emissivity (NSE).
